π§ Medulloblastoma is the most common malignant brain tumor in children. Itβs most often diagnosed between ages 3β8. Behind every number is a child who deserves more time, more care, and more hope. ποΈ

π§ Brain tumors are the leading cause of cancer-related death in kids and teens ages 0β19 in the US.

23.04.2025 15:36 β π 0 π 0 π¬ 0 π 0π¬ FDA grants Breakthrough Therapy status to @brainchildbio.bsky.social CAR T-cell therapy for DIPG, bringing real hope to families. Phase 2 trial set for late 2025.
